Services used:
Amazon S3 - For hosting a static HTML/JS website.
Amazon CloudFront - Delivering the website closer to viewers over HTTPS. Note: HTTPS is required for audio recording in modern browsers.
AWS IoT Core - Connecting the 'things' to the cloud.
Amazon Cognito - for access control to AWS services.
Amazon Lex - Voice and Text conversational bot
Amazon Polly - Text to Speech
AWS Lambda - event driven on-demand code execution
API Gateway - to wrap the communication with AWS Lambda.
Amazon QuickSight - BI service in the cloud that works directly with CSV files stored in Amazon S3.
AWS IoT SDK and JavaScript SDK.
